# RateMirror Environments

Three environments: dev, staging, prod. Dev scrapes a stubbed channel partner; no live hotel data. Staging polls real channels at reduced frequency — safe for release validation, mismatches are logged but not reported to partners. Prod sends parity violation reports hourly. Releases promote dev → staging → prod; staging soak is 24h minimum. All environments share one schema but differ in the configuration values below.

config for faduf-yahap:
[lamvan]
team = rusael
access_code = ac_ac22dc
owner = druius.istdor
host = lamvan.novacio.example
port = 8443
peer = soreth.xolmario.corp
salt = 0768e68d
pin = 8310

### Step 4: Rebuild the autocomplete index

The legacy Pathfinder suggest index degrades badly above two million entries, which is why typeahead in Greenmarsh feels slow. This step rebuilds it on the new Lattice engine. Run the rebuild during off-peak hours; it takes roughly forty minutes and serves stale suggestions meanwhile. No client changes are needed. Before starting, update the indexer with the configuration values shown below.

service settings:
ralael:
  pin: 7453
  tenant: zorath
  seal: seal_087806e4
  metrics_host: metrics.ralael.paliqworks.example
  standby_team: fraath
  escalation: praok-istiel
  nonce: 10e083

### Locker won't unlock after pickup code entry (TumbleBox)

Hey — quick one for the security review. Users enter a pickup code at the locker kiosk; the kiosk calls locker-api to release the door. If the door stays shut, it's almost always a clock skew issue: codes are time-boxed to 10 minutes and kiosks drift. Check NTP first, then replay the unlock call against staging. That endpoint wants bearer auth; use the token below.

login token, bajop-hahap: eyJhbGciOiJIUzI1NiIsInR5cCI6IkpXVCJ9.eyJzdWIiOiIo749_nIn0.PNCMPXLj